尼日利亚开创平民垃圾回收模式

Adeyemi Okuwoga is on the hunt for trash. Neighbors bring out bags of plastic and aluminum waste.He weighs them and carts them off, free of charge.

阿德耶米·奥库沃加正在寻找垃圾。邻居拿出成袋塑料瓶及铝制废料。他进行称重,随后装车,这都是免费的。

Okuwoga works for Wecyclers, a company that picks up recyclables from poor neighborhoods like Ebute Metta in Lagos.

奥库沃加在Wecyclers工作,这家公司正在拉各斯的埃布特迈塔这样的贫穷社区进行可回收材料收集。

Wecyclers co-founder and CEO Bilikiss Adebiyi-Abiola says the city produces about 10,000 metric tons of trash daily.

公司联合创始人兼首席执行官的布里基斯·阿德比亚·阿比拉表示这座城市每天会产生约10000吨的垃圾。

“So all those trash, the black bags, the pure water sachets that clog the drains, everything can be recycled. It's a raw material for people that have factories. So our goal is to collect all those materials as cheaply as possible on a large scale and then give them to people that can use them."

“因此所有这些垃圾,黑色的袋子,堵塞下水道的纯水袋子,一切都可以回收。这些对工厂的人而言是原材料。所以我们的目标是尽可能大规模廉价收集所有这些材料然后给可以用到的人。”

At their nearby depot, Wecyclers sort and process their haul. They then sell off their recyclables to firms that re-use them.

在他们附近的仓库,这家公司对这些材料进行分类及处理。然后将其出售给能够用到它们的公司。

The start-up has yet to turn a profit, but plans to press on and expand to also compost organic waste.

公司刚开始尚未实现盈利,但已经打算继续并将规模扩大至堆肥有机废物。

The company awards residents points based on the weight of what they contribute. People can cash points in for gifts including plastic bowls, generators and bicycles. Ebute Metta resident O.O. Oladapo says her neighborhood is cleaner.

公司依照提供的可回收材料重量奖励给居民们点数。人们可以将点数兑换成礼物,包括塑料碗、发电机及自行车。埃布特迈塔居民奥拉达普表示她的社区变得更洁净。

“Now that these people are working, I think they make Lagos clean, you understand because Lagos is a dirty place, most especially these cans, pure water and the plastic."

“既然这些人进行收集工作,我认为他们使得拉各斯更为洁净,你要知道这里是一个肮脏的地方,尤其是这些罐子,纯水袋子还有塑料制品。”

So far, Wecyclers only works in two neighborhoods in this massive city, processing about 40 to 50 metric tons of recyclables each month. That's not even one percent of the city's daily waste.

到目前为止,Wecyclers公司只在这个巨大的城市的2个社区进行收集,他们每月回收大约40到50吨。这甚至还不到这座城市每天浪费的百分之一。
